Dunno, Was under $2 last year for certified stuff. I just don't believe in field run seed; never had any luck with it at all. Yeah, should be able to drill behind that plow with just one pass of the packer 'cause it is mellowed down really nice this winter. Since I got the calves, my rotation is all screwed up. Mouths to feed and wheat to plant next fall also. So, think I'll drop this 20 acres back into oats/alfalfa and hope for a second cutting after I hay the oats. :>( Allan
